LCD Soundsystem Cover Suicide’s Alan Vega on New Single
Vinyl Saturday 12" Single Out November 7th
Oct 07, 2009 LCD Soundsystem
On November 7th, the people behind the very popular Record Store Day will host another Vinyl Saturday, a smaller version of their sister event during which you’ll be able to grab a ton of free swag from your local independent vinyl shop, if you wake up early enough. Among other exclusive releases one stands above the rest: a new disco/punk/house single from LCD Soundsystem.
On Vinyl Saturday, James Murphy’s crew will release a 12” for “Bye Bye Bayou” through DFA/Virgin Records. “Bye Bye Bayou” is a cover of a song from Suicide frontman Alan Vega’s self-titled 1980 debut LP. If you miss the boat out on the 12” LCD will also release it digitally on November 24th.
Acoording to the LCD Facebook page the third album will be out March 2010. “Bye Bye Bayou” won’t appear on that release. Murphy’s latest Facebook update announces, “LCD Soundsystem is making music for a lot of different things right now. 2010 looks to be interesting.
